    A Call for Peace in the Midst of Conflict in the Mideast

    June 24, 2025 / By UNY Communications / .(JavaScript must be enabled to view this email address)

    Editor's note: This letter was published by The United Methodist Council of Bishops on June 24, 2025 and shared with United Methodists of Upper New York.

    As Bishops of The United Methodist Church, we stand united in our pursuit of peace and our commitment to the sacredness of human life, guided by the Scriptures and our Social Principles. The scriptures and the Social Principles affirm the sacred worth and dignity of every person, emphasizing the importance of resolving disputes peacefully and promoting justice, equality, and compassion.

    In light of the recent escalation of tensions in the Middle East, we echo the timeless wisdom of the prophet Micah, who implored us to “act justly, love mercy, and walk humbly” (Micah 6:8). Our Social Principles remind us that “war is incompatible with the teachings of our Lord Jesus Christ” (§ 166.A), and we urge all parties involved to prioritize diplomacy and dialogue over violence and aggression.

    The Bible reminds us that “blessed are the peacemakers, for they will be called children of God” (Matthew 5:9). We are called to be peacemakers, seeking solutions that promote understanding and reconciliation. A continued conflict in the Middle East would have devastating consequences, causing irreparable harm to innocent lives and destabilizing the region and affecting communities throughout the world.

    In this critical moment, we call on all United Methodists to join our efforts in advocating for peace. May God guide us toward a hopeful future, where nations and peoples can live in harmony and mutual respect. Together, let’s join in this prayer:

    God of justice and compassion,
    we lift our voices in prayer for peace in the Middle East,
    that all hearts may turn from violence to understanding and from fear to hope.
    Guide your leaders with wisdom and courage to pursue the path of peace,
    rooted in the dignity and sacred worth of every person.
    May our prayers rise as a witness to your hope and healing for all nations.


    Bishop Tracy S. Malone
    President, Council of Bishops
    The United Methodist Church


    United Methodists of Upper New York is comprised of a vibrant network of 677 local churches and active new faith communities in 12 districts, covering 48,000 square miles in 49 of the 62 counties in New York state. Our vision is to “live the Gospel of Jesus Christ and to be God’s love with our neighbors in all places."
